The length of DNA is often measured in base pairs (bp), with one base pair representing two nucleotides on opposite strands of the DNA double helix. In the context of human DNA, the total length of all the DNA in a diploid cell is approximately 6 billion base pairs, which can be roughly estimated to be about 2 meters when fully stretched out.
In prokaryotes, DNA is typically organized as a single, circular chromosome that can range from about 0.5 to 10 million base pairs in length, depending on the species. This chromosome is located in a region called the nucleoid, and prokaryotes may also contain smaller, circular DNA molecules called plasmids. Collectively, the length of DNA in prokaryotes is significantly shorter than that found in eukaryotes.
The DNA fingerprinting technique that examines the length variation of DNA repeat sequences in human DNA is called Short Tandem Repeat (STR) analysis. STRs are short sequences of DNA that are repeated at specific locations in the genome, and the number of repeats can vary among individuals. This variability is used in forensic science, paternity testing, and genetic studies to create unique DNA profiles. By analyzing multiple STR loci, a highly discriminative DNA fingerprint can be generated.
